Handover for the weekly sync — bulk edits in the Tilbury admin table. I finished the multi-row select work, but the "apply to all" action still bypasses validation on archived rows, so don't ship it yet. Marnik has context on the audit log quirk. One more thing: the staging admin vault re-locked itself after my last deploy, so you'll need the recovery passphrase, which is noted just below.

vault phrase of fafop-hahop = ralys-kasion-normir-belix-silys-fendor

Finance Review Summary — Torvane Holdings

For branch managers: the proposed joint venture with Miravell Fabrication has completed initial financial review. Capital contribution would be split 60/40, with Torvane holding operational control. Due diligence found manageable debt levels and stable margins on Miravell's side, though currency exposure in the Ostrel region warrants hedging. Branch cash-flow commitments remain unchanged this year. The board's confidential position on next steps appears immediately below.

board note of yahig-yahif: Silmirox Works plans to raise the Aldius list price by 18.5 percent in January. The steering committee signed off on a budget of $141.9 million for Project Tamix. The renewal with Eliysek Logistics closes at $114.1 million a year, 18.9 percent below the last contract. Project Gordor slips by a full year because of the supplier delay.

Thumbnail Queue Env Vars — Snapgrove support wiki. When customers report missing thumbnails, nine times out of ten it's the queue config. THUMB_QUEUE_CONCURRENCY controls worker count (default 4; bump with care, it eats RAM). THUMB_RETRY_LIMIT is 3 — don't raise it, poison jobs will loop forever. THUMB_SOURCE_BUCKET must match the upload service's bucket name exactly. Workers also authenticate to the queue broker at startup, and that credential sits in the env file on the line directly after this sentence.

secret setting of bajeg-yahap: LEDGER_TOKEN20=ab657849da8648951a5d